How they compare

SDG: Europe and Northern America currently reports 15,200 against 105 in Madagascar, a difference of 15,095.

That makes SDG: Europe and Northern America's figure about 144.8 times Madagascar's.

Across all 22 years both countries report, SDG: Europe and Northern America has been ahead every year.

Madagascar ranks 109th and SDG: Europe and Northern America ranks 107th of 205 countries.

SDG: Europe and Northern America has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Madagascar SDG: Europe and Northern America Difference Ahead
1990s 11 5,126 5,115 SDG: Europe and Northern America
2000s 16.9 7,513 7,496 SDG: Europe and Northern America
2010s 75 13,684 13,609 SDG: Europe and Northern America

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
